How Our Water Damage Cleanup Process Works
When you call our team for Water Damage Cleanup, you can rest assured that you’re in good hands. Our process is designed to reduce damage and get your home back to normal as quickly as possible. We’ll arrive within 60 minutes and get started on the cleanup process right away.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our team will assess the damage and create a customized plan to remove standing water and dry your property. We’ll also identify potential safety hazards and take steps to mitigate them.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use industrial-grade pumps to remove standing water from your home.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al as quickly as possible.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Next, we’ll use industrial-grade dehumidifiers to dry your property and remove excess moisture. Our team will monitor the drying process to ensure that your home is completely dry before we leave.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once your home is dry, our team will clean and sanitize all surfaces to remove any remaining bacteria or contaminants. We’ll also disinfect and deodorize your home to remove any lingering odors.
Step 5: Restoration and Repair
Finally, our team will restore and repair any damaged areas of your home. We’ll work with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process and get you back in your home as quickly as possible.

Warning Signs You Need Water Damage Cleanup
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of hidden water damage. Don’t ignore these smells, they can show a larger problem that needs to be addressed.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ling
Water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of leaks or water damage. Don’t ignore these stains they can lead to bigger problems down the line.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or high humidity. Don’t delay repairs these issues can spread quickly and cause further damage.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or high humidity. Don’t ignore these signs they can show a larger problem that needs to be addressed.
Unusual Sounds or Creaks
Unusual sounds or creaks can be a sign of water damage or structural issues. Don’t ignore these signs they can lead to bigger problems down the line.

Water Damage Cleanup Cost In Sunnyvale, TX
The cost of Water Damage Cleanup in Sunnyvale, TX can vary based on the severity of the damage the size of the affected area and the local conditions. These estimates are based on national averages and may vary depending on your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The amount of water and size of the affected area affect the cost of water extraction.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and type of equipment used affect the cost of drying and dehumidification.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| The size of the affected area and type of surfaces affected affect the cost of cleaning and sanitizing. |
| Restoration and Repair | $2,000 – $10,000 | The severity of the damage and size of the affected area affect the cost of restoration and repair. |
